Standard 2.5; An Advisory Committee consisting of at least five (5) members must convene at least two times a year and be utilized to provide counsel, assistance, and information from the community served by the training program.
This committee should be broadly based and include former students, employed technicians, employers, and representatives for consumers’ interest.

Hazardous and toxic materials will be handled, removed and recycled or disposed of according to federal, state, and local regulations.
Std 6.8
Std. 6.5 D 1, 2
All students will receive instruction in the storage, handling, and use of Hazardous Materials as required in Hazard Communication Title 29, Code of Federal Regulation Part 1910.1200, ‘Right to Know Law’, and state and local requirements;

GO / NO - GO ITEMSGO / NO - GO ITEMS Standard 7.1 AStandard 7.1 A
All shields, guards, and All shields, guards, and safety devices must be in safety devices must be in place, operable, and used.place, operable, and used.
Note: A go-no-go std will cause the program not to be certified no Note: A go-no-go std will cause the program not to be certified no matter how good the rest of the evaluation is.matter how good the rest of the evaluation is.

Go-No-go Std. 9 Instructors required to attend at least 20 hours/year of recognized industry training relevant to the areas in which the program is certified.
